About the artist:

FTIgallery.com offers Philadelphia area collectors of Contemporary Art the woodworking sculptures and bowls from artist Thom Barlow who was born in 1950 in Lubbock, Texas. He is highly educated with degrees in Construction Technology and Industrial Technology and Industrial Management from Southeastern Louisiana University. He is a master print maker/serigrapher and has won international awards for his works. He was the printer for Cajun Landscape and Pop Artist George Rodrigue. After years of working as a printer Thom needed something more and decided to start working in three dimensions and he went back to his childhood and his love for woodworking. Thom has a unique ability to work from both sides of his brain exacting and creating beautiful wood bowls, sculptures, ribbon bowls. His finishing work is meticulous. He currently creates and resides in LA.
